Archery comes to Squamish

The Squamish Valley Rod and Gun Club (SVRGC) is hosting the Junior Olympic Program Regional Outdoor Archery tournament on June 15.

Squamish will play host to a archery tournament on Sunday, June 15.

The arrows are set to fly at the Squamish Elementary School field on Sunday (June 15).

The Squamish Valley Rod and Gun Club (SVRGC) is hosting the Junior Olympic Program Regional Outdoor Archery tournament that will feature children, pre-teens and teenagers taking on the targets.

Archers shoot a total of 30 arrows at the 122-centimetre target for a total of three rounds. Distance from the target depends on age and participants move 10 metres closer to the target for each round.

The event is a part of the British Columbia Archery Association鈥檚 outdoor regional series and the series concludes in Quesnel on June 22. Following that is the 小蓝视频 outdoor championships in Prince George on Aug. 30 and 31.

It all gets underway at 9 a.m. on Sunday with practice shots and the first scoring arrow is set to fly at 10 a.m. For more information on local archery, visit www.svrgc.org/pages/archery.php.
